Listed below are the colours of the breeds I have in my Stud:

Dutch: Blue, Black, Chocolate.

Standard Rex: Chinchilla, Ermine, Black.

Mini Rex: Havana, Black, Black Otter.

Mini Lop: Sooty Fawn, Blue, Black, REW.

The Mini Lops I started off with when I first started showing interest... Until the Dutch and Rex became my major passion... My mother adores the Mini Lops and she decided to take on my old Mini Lop stock so I am still working with them and will still be showing the odd Mini Lop. :)

Flemish Giants: REW, Fawn.

My husband and I adore the Flemish Giant and used to have around 8. We had to move, however, and we haven't the room for many Flemish where we are now residing. We have, however, kept a couple of Flemish on. And my husband will Show the odd good bunny. Flemish are one in a million, so couldn't part with them all!
